About JFE

JFE (OTCMKTS:JFEEF) Holdings, Inc. (OTCMKTS: JFEEF) is a Tokyo‐based steel and engineering conglomerate that ranks among the largest industrial groups in Japan. The company operates primarily through two main segments: JFE Steel, which manufactures a broad range of steel products including flat‐rolled steel, long steel products and plates, and JFE Engineering, which provides environmental and resource treatment facilities as well as infrastructure systems. Serving key industries such as automotive, construction, shipbuilding and energy, JFE Holdings combines advanced steelmaking expertise with engineering services to support a wide array of global customers.

Formed in September 2002 through the merger of NKK Corporation and Kawasaki Steel Corporation, JFE Holdings built on a legacy of technical innovation spanning more than a century. The group has since expanded its footprint beyond Japan, operating manufacturing facilities and engineering offices across Asia, North America, Europe and Oceania. By integrating research and development centers with its production sites, the company has been able to tailor its steel grades and engineering solutions to meet regional standards and the evolving needs of international markets.

In addition to traditional steel production, JFE Holdings invests in value‐added products and services designed to address environmental challenges. These include advanced hot‐dip galvanizing lines for corrosion‐resistant steel, high‐strength automotive sheets for lightweight vehicles, and waste‐to‐energy and water treatment plants developed by JFE Engineering. The company also pursues collaborative projects in clean energy, such as hydrogen‐ready steelmaking technologies and carbon capture demonstrations, reflecting its commitment to sustainable industrial practices.

JFE Holdings is governed by a board of directors and overseen by a team of senior executives with backgrounds across metallurgy, engineering and international business. Through steady investment in R&D and strategic partnerships with global technology firms, the company aims to maintain its competitive edge in steel quality and environmental engineering while expanding its contribution to infrastructure development worldwide.
